three dimensional moving airfoil. The complex motion apparatus was set up to create a
pitching, plunging and rolling movement of a two dimensional wind tunnel model. The main
objective was to determine the position of transition with respect to the phase angle and
span-wise distribution. The campaign focussed Stereo PIV measurements, but also Mini
Tuft-, Oilfilm- and SSLCC- Techniques, contributed to the results. It can be shown that the
flow field is not dominated by side-wall effects, while the transition oscillates corresponding
to the spanwise variation of the heaving cycle.详细>
